What is Keel?

Keel
Business ServicesSoftware Testing

Keel operates at the intersection of enterprise resource planning and developer-centric tooling, providing a modern ERP solution tailored for high-velocity operations teams. The platform distinguishes itself by enabling engineers and operators to construct bespoke workflows and deploy custom tools without the friction of traditional vendor lock-in. By prioritizing a code-first methodology, Keel empowers organizations to maintain granular control over their internal processes, ensuring that operational systems evolve in lockstep with business requirements. This approach addresses the critical need for agility in fast-moving sectors where standard, rigid software solutions often fail to provide the necessary clarity or customization required for complex operational challenges.

How much funding has Keel raised?

Keel has raised a total of $6M across 1 funding round:

2024

Angel/Seed

$6M

Angel/Seed (2024): $6M with participation from Earlybird and LocalGlobe

Key Investors in Keel

Earlybird

Founded in 1997, Earlybird is a venture capital investor focused on European technology innovators. The company invests in technology, medical, and other related sectors.

LocalGlobe

A London-based venture capital firm that focuses on seed and early-stage investments in technology companies, often acting as a lead investor for high-growth startups.
